  • Publication number: 20200315874
    Abstract: A disposable absorbent article having a topsheet, a backsheet, an absorbent core disposed between the topsheet and the backsheet, and a fluid management layer disposed between the topsheet and the absorbent core is disclosed. The fluid management layer is an integrated, carded, nonwoven disposed between the topsheet and the absorbent core. The absorbent article exhibits an average stain size of less than about 2400 mm{circumflex over (?)}2, when measured in accordance with the Stain Size test method.

  • Publication number: 20200315870
    Abstract: A fluid management layer having an integrated, carded, nonwoven is described. The fluid management layer has a basis weight of between about 40 grams per square meter (gsm) and about 75 gsm; a plurality of absorbent fibers, a plurality of stiffening fibers and a plurality of resilient fibers; wherein the fluid management layer exhibits a total compression of greater than 0.40 mm and has a total recovery of at least 0.35 mm, and wherein the fluid management layer has a density of less than or equal to 0.08 g/cc.
